Celina bowlers sweep Van Wert

Van Wert independent sports

CELINA — Celina swept Van Wert in Western Buckeye League girls’ bowling action at Plaza Lanes on Tuesday, with the junior varsity winning 1577-1418 and the varsity posting a 2202-2054 victory.

Juniors Lorrie Decker, Hanna Say and Tarra Rhodes led the way for the Cougars with Decker leading all bowlers with a 331 series, including a high game of 191. Say rolled a 302 series, including a 170 game, and Rhodes recorded a 148 game.

“The girls bowled on an unknown, unexpected lane pattern and performed to their best capabilities,” Van Wert head coach Kevin Decker said. “They actually bowled well on this lane pattern even if the scores don’t reflect high scores. We just could not cover spares overall as a team.”

The Cougars will compete in the Lima Spartan Invitational at 20thCentury Lanes at 9 a.m. this Saturday.
